MEMO — Launch Plan: Solavine 2.0

To heads of department: Solavine 2.0 ships the first week of next quarter. Marketing assets freeze in three weeks; engineering feature lock is already in effect. Each department submits readiness checklists to Priya by Friday. Support training runs the week before launch. Pricing remains unannounced externally until the press window opens. The note below sets out the confidential positioning strategy for the launch.

internal memo for yahip-yajeg: The renewal with Ulawynix Group closes at $5 million a year, 20 percent below the last contract. Project Quenael slips by a full year because of the tooling delay.

Minutes — Pricing Review, Tollgate Software

Welcome aboard! Quick recap for you: we met Tuesday to settle the legacy pricing question. Consensus was a 9% increase for customers still on the old Keelson plans, rolling out over two billing cycles. Support worries about churn in the Averleigh accounts, so we're pairing the bump with a free migration offer. Comms drafts are with Jonas Felmore. Nothing announced externally yet — please keep it tight. The strategic backdrop for this move is captured in the note directly below.

board note of yahig-yahif: Silmirox Works plans to raise the Aldius list price by 18.5 percent in January. The steering committee signed off on a budget of $141.9 million for Project Tamix. The renewal with Eliysek Logistics closes at $114.1 million a year, 18.9 percent below the last contract. Project Gordor slips by a full year because of the supplier delay.

**Ticket: Config drift in Lanternfall build pipeline**

While migrating the Lanternfall service to the Hermia hermetic build system, we found that the CI agents and developer laptops have diverged on three toolchain flags. The hermetic migration will eliminate this class of drift, but until cutover we need a single authoritative snapshot for the release branch. Per agreement with the Quillbrook release team, the frozen values below are canonical. The current configuration is as follows.

config for yahof-tajop:
zorath:
  pin: 7493
  metrics_host: metrics.zorath.tolvaqsys.internal
  tenant: praiel
  seal: seal_fd9cd4f1

**Ticket: TextHopper mis-sniffs Latin-1 uploads as UTF-8**

Hey plugin folks — if your uploader pushes files without a BOM, our encoding sniffer sometimes guesses wrong and mangles accented characters. Workaround for now: declare charset explicitly in the manifest. Proper fix lands in the next minor release. Repro trace is below.

build token for kawep-baguf: htk9_1da8d318d